BBC Red Button
Notification of Change: BBC Red Button streams on 302 and 305 (news multiscreen) to close.
Change from: 27/10/2009. Source: http://www.bbc.co.uk/blogs/pressred/...iew.shtml#more A discussion on the changes is taking place at the following link: http://www.digitalspy.co.uk/forums/s....php?t=1146870 |

The pre DSO split NIT has been changed yet again with details of muxes 1, 2 and A in section 1 and muxes B, C & D in section 2. Prior to yesterday the first four muxes were contained in section 1. The present arrangement may be more permanent and may be connected with the loss of Supercasino yesterday. Source: Direct Observation.
